BJP on Thursday said former coal secretary PC Parakh's question as to why the Prime Minister should not be considered as a third conspirator in the alleged coal scam, must be answered by CBI and Congress government.

"I want to know from the Congress what is their reply to Parakh's question. Why is CBI selective in its action? Is it an attempt to divert attention to protect bigger fish," senior BJP leader Venkaiah Naidu said at a press conference.

Former coal secretary PC Parakh who has been charged with conspiracy and corruption, had stated that Prime Minister Manmohan Singh was the final decision maker and so he must be counted as a "conspirator", prompting the BJP to demand a through probe.

Naidu said CBI's credibility has gone down during the UPA regime since the agency is being used to settle political scores.
